About This Collaboration

Sivakumar & Cochin Haneefa have worked together on 5 films in Indian cinema. Their collaboration began in 1988 and extends to 1991, representing 3 years of joint work. Working Sivakumar as Actor and Cochin Haneefa as Director, their pairing brought together complementary creative strengths that carved out a distinctive niche despite uneven audience reception.

Among their most acclaimed works are "Pasa Mazhai", "Pillai Paasam", "Pasa Paravaigal" — with "Pasa Mazhai" earning a top rating of 7.5/10. Across all their joint films, they maintain an average audience rating of 3.6/10 — an average that reflects a challenging run — several films fell below audience expectations.

Their most productive period was the 1980s, when they delivered 3 films that shaped the era's cinema. The bulk of their work is in Tamil cinema. From "Paadatha Thenikkal" (1988) to "Pillai Paasam" (1991), their partnership has evolved through shifting industry landscapes while maintaining its artistic core.

Career Context

Sivakumar

Before Paadatha Thenikkal, Sivakumar had starred in 115 films, including Arangetram (1973) and Annai Velankanni (1971).

After Pillai Paasam, Sivakumar went on to appear in 29 more films, including Kathir (2022) and Raman Abdullah (1997).

Cochin Haneefa

Paadatha Thenikkal was Cochin Haneefa's directorial debut.

After Pillai Paasam, Cochin Haneefa went on to direct 25 more films, including Anniyan (2005) and Kakkai Siraginilae (2000).
